Output ece4f0602495675d913d0ffef5d4c3a67f8675293f020ee404266c12f158d574:17

value
420000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e7c5c5649153106e52e87cdcd9f774146eec49a OP_EQUAL
address
3G91fauBqXo8jNWV3voj84eVCZEeRdmJGz
transaction
ece4f0602495675d913d0ffef5d4c3a67f8675293f020ee404266c12f158d574
spent
true